Engineering excellence in beverage production: Innovations and efficiencies in South Africa
In the ever-evolving beverage production industry, designing production lines is essential for achieving both efficiency and innovation. Kosme stands out in crafting integrated production lines by combining its own solutions with those from the Krones Group and other collaborators. This integration is made possible through the use of conveyors and advanced line automation, ensuring seamless transitions and effective communication between machines.
Kosme enhances production cycles by utilizing energy analysis tools and consultancy services aimed at improving production efficiency. They emphasize the reuse of energy generated within the production cycle, including water, steam, and electricity, with a focus on renewable sources. Additionally, Kosme employs a chemical-free approach to equipment sanitization, using enzymatic detergents; this method ensures thorough cleaning and biofilm removal while reducing energy consumption and improving operator safety.
The engineering process is carefully designed to meet customer specifications. This involves determining machine speeds and buffer times to achieve the desired performance levels. Conveyor design rules are applied to ensure proper product handling and to prevent potential issues. The layout is optimized to minimize the number of operators required while maximizing efficiency, considering the specific space constraints of each customer. Defining the interaction and communication interfaces between machines is crucial, and in special applications, line operation simulations are conducted to identify and address critical points.
The Line Engineering Department at Kosme is committed to finding the best solutions by balancing operational rules, the number of operators, and customer space requirements. Feedback from customer lines is continuously collected and used to update internal documents, ensuring that errors are avoided, and the dynamic nature of line work is considered. Data collection from the field is essential for building accurate machine models, with a focus on filtering relevant information for specific investigations.
Predicting line efficiency is a complex challenge that Kosme addresses with advanced simulation tools. These simulations help in selecting the optimal combination of line efficiency and performance, along with appropriate buffer times, to achieve the highest possible efficiency. It is capable of simulating lines and equipment by preparing statistical models and developing detailed code that mimics the behavior of machines, including speed changes and sensor-based start-stop operations.
Kosme’s expertise extends to developing conveyors and machine speed variations based on sensor positioning and signal exchanges between machines, ensuring the most realistic simulation of line operations. For special projects, the line simulator is invaluable in assisting layout designers with issues that typically require extensive testing, by developing specific models with dedicated code.

Figures from South African markets
South Africa presents unique opportunities and challenges in sectors like water, carbonated soft drinks, fruit juices, and wine.
• Water: The bottled water market in South Africa is expanding, driven by health consciousness and the need for reliable water sources. The market is expected to reach more than 2 billion liters by 2025. Kosme provides efficient, hygienic production lines with a focus on energy recovery and renewable sources.
• Carbonated soft drinks: The carbonated soft drinks market in South Africa is projected to generate revenues of more than 7 million dollars by 2025. Kosme ensures high efficiency and quality, maintaining freshness and safety through precise filling and packaging.
• Fruit juices: The fruit juices market in South Africa is growing, with an expected revenue of around 10 million dollars by 2030. Kosme’s flexible lines accommodate unique manufacturing requirements, supporting sustainable packaging trends.
• Wine: South Africa ranks seventh globally in wine production, with six major wine regions predominantly situated in the Western Cape. Kosme’s solutions cater to the unique needs of wine production, ensuring quality and efficiency.
